When do scholars expect the Muslims to be besieged in Medina, and is this considered a minor sign of the Hour that has not yet occurred?
It is possible that the siege of Medina mentioned in the noble has not yet occurred. Ibn Hibban translated it by saying: "Mention of the notification that Medina will be besieged at the end of time, against its people and inhabitants." Al-Azim Abadi mentioned in 'Awn al-Ma'bud that Muslims will be besieged and will seek refuge in Medina, either due to an enemy siege or their flight from disbelievers. Sheikh Abdul Haq Dehlavi is of the opinion that this siege might occur during the time of the Dajjal. According to this view, this siege is one of the major signs of the Hour, as it is linked to the emergence of the Dajjal, which is considered one of the major signs of the Hour, such as the descent of Isa, the emergence of Gog and Magog, and the Beast.
